Beating the heat comes naturally with this beautiful Hacienda style home. Nestled into the trees with deep porches on the front and back to create shade is a big feature. The high ceilings in the main living portion of the home allow for heat rise while the small traditional hacienda style windows above allow light to enter the room with hardly any heat gain. The cool tile floors assist with heat dissipation throughout the home. All in all a dream home for the Texas Hill Country.

Kitchen:
Mother of Pearl quartzite perimeter countertops are complimented by an island of Azul Macaubus Quartzite paired with a rich, maple butcher block. White oak oil finished wood flooring and Ledger Stone walls are contrasted against rich blue custom cabinetry. New appliances and hardware are among the many features that work in perfect harmony to create this truly custom look.
Master Bathroom:
The large walk-in shower features porcelain plank wall tile, teak mosaic flooring, and comes complete with a full length soaking tub. Ledger stone walls, Mexican tile flooring, and a custom-built vanity conclude this peaceful bathroom retreat.
